Gnome of the bath

sauna vaim ET, Saunanisse DA, Saunatonttu FI, Банник RU

Sauna gnomes/elfs/fairies are an essential role in Finnish folklore. Their role is to protect and watch over the sauna while ensuring that sauna etiquette is followed. For example, they will warn bathers if the sauna is in danger of catching fire, and they will keep it clean. If etiquette is not followed, the gnome becomes angry and may cause trouble or leave. To encourage the gnome to stay a fire is lit and food is offered. According to Juho Tyyska (1909), the sauna gnome was black and had one eye.
